Output e72838b05912d31f1907e7b57334b93f3260c9818b7996ea7d744eed9471f820:0

value
126000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b734f79da0316d064e07f226353afbc9b5a88009 OP_EQUAL
address
3JPj2srpTfPdw7L2VidAwAKPxeHpps7EVr
transaction
e72838b05912d31f1907e7b57334b93f3260c9818b7996ea7d744eed9471f820
spent
true